Abstract

In order to decouple the coupling errors caused by the linkage of moving axis when measuring the geometric errors of the rotary axis,this paper proposed a new method of error identification based on the actual position of the Double Ball-bar(DBB).With the rotary table of a CFXYZA type of five-axis CNC machine tool as the measuring object,a combined measurement model was designed to measure the directions of X,Y,and Z of the DBB.Six groups of ball-bar's length variations were obtained by changing the installation position and height of DBB's center base on the rotary table;and then,the relational expression of the geometric errors and the length variations was deduced based on the homogeneous transformation theory,thus six geometric errors of the rotary table were identified.The measurement test and the identification results showed that the proposed method could not only improve the identification accuracy,but also eliminate the coupling errors of the moving axis,which is of reference significance for the geometric error measurement and identification of the the same type of CNC machine tools.
